20120128822 | METHOD OF PRODUCING A YOGHURT-BASED PRODUCT - A method of producing a yoghurt-based product involves pre-treating milk raw material normally by pasteurization, de-aeration, homogenization and possible dry matter adjustment. A stabilizer and possible flavourings are also added. A first bacteria culture is added to the milk raw material and the milk raw material is held at a temperature of 37-45° C. during an incubation period. Thereafter, the product is heat treated at a temperature of 75-110° C. during a predetermined period of time. Thereafter, a second bacteria culture is added to the heat treated, yoghurt-based product. The second bacteria culture must be of the type which is not active below a given pH. The finished product is packed aseptically. | 2012-05-24 |

20120128839 | METHOD OF PROCESSING MEAT - A method of processing meat is described. Embodiments of the method include treating a surface of intact meat while leaving a portion of an interior of the piece of intact meat uncooked. Surface treatment can reduce microorganism abundance on the surface. The surface-treated intact meat is subsequently ground. Surface-treatment includes, but is not limited to, heating the surface, irradiating the surface with ionizing or non-ionizing radiation, or treating the surface with an antimicrobial chemical. The surface-treatment prevents or reduces infusing microorganisms throughout the ground meat during grinding, resulting in ground meat that is safe for human consumption without being thoroughly cooked. Accordingly, hamburger or other ground meat can be served rare or otherwise undercooked and be safe for human consumption. | 2012-05-24 |

20120128871 | METHOD FOR PATTERNED MEDIA WITH REDUCED MAGNETIC TRENCH MATERIAL - A bit patterned magnetic media design for reducing the amount of magnetic material located in the trenches between topographic features is disclosed. An intermediate non-magnetic layer is deposited on the topography prior to depositing the functional magnetic layer on the topographic substrate features. The non-magnetic layer increases the width of the land regions that will ultimately support the functional magnetic layer. The non-magnetic layer also reduces the amount of trench deposition that can occur in the subsequent deposition of the magnetic recording layer. By eliminating most of the magnetic trench material, the amount of magnetic flux and readback interference produced by the trench material is reduced to an acceptable level. | 2012-05-24 |

20120128906 | CROSSLINKED CHLORINATED POLYOLEFIN COMPOSITIONS - A chlorinated polyolefin composition suitable for use in the manufacture of crosslinked, thermoset, flame-retardant articles such as jackets for electrical or fiber optic cables, insulating coatings or layers for electrical conductors, and heat-shrinkable tubing, sheets or other shapes for protection of cable connectors and splices. The composition is thermosetting and moisture curable and comprises a chlorinated polyolefin such as chlorinated polyethylene or chlorosulfonated polyethylene and a non-chlorinated polyolefin which contains moisture crosslinkable silane groups. The non-chlorinated polyolefin preferably comprises polyethylene or a copolymer thereof. Exposure of the composition to moisture causes the formation of intermolecular crosslinks between molecules of the non-chlorinated polyolefin. The compositions can be formed by blending the non-chlorinated polyolefin with a silanated non-chlorinated polyolefin or by silane-grafting a blend of the chlorinated polyolefin and the non-chlorinated polyolefin. | 2012-05-24 |
